About This Book

Mystery and mischief fill Muskrat City as a sneaky invisible thief snatches sparkling diamonds! The brave Heromice must use their wits and courage to guard Duchess Marilyn Mousekovia's dazzling gem and uncover the thief's secret before it's too late. Get ready for a funny and thrilling adventure with clever mice and sparkling treasures!

Why we rated Invisible Thief 9C

Invisible Thief is written at a Level 4-5 reading level across 115 pages (approximately 7,519 words). Strong independent readers around grade 5.1 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Invisible Thief works for readers up to grade 6.1.

Read aloud, Invisible Thief takes about 50 minutes, which fits within a single read-aloud session.

We rate Invisible Thief as 9C ("Clear") because the content sits in the "Gentle" range — no conflict beyond everyday childhood experiences. Across our four dimensions (emotional, physical, social, thematic) the book reads as evenly gentle; no single dimension stands out as a concern.

Specific content flags noted by reviewers: Mild Peril.

Thematically, Invisible Thief explores adventure, humor, friendship, and animals —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
